‘Much more than a backend refresh’: Coinbase’s fintech pivot hits milestone
Summary
Coinbase's scheduled system update is anticipated to be a significant milestone in its strategic pivot from a crypto exchange to a broader fintech platform, according to analysts. The event is expected to debut new products across trading, payments, and onchain infrastructure, potentially including prediction markets via its Kalshi partnership, trading of tokenized real-world assets, and enhanced features for its Base SuperApp. Furthermore, Coinbase hinted at integrating AI agents via its x402 payment protocol to automate onchain tasks like splitting bills or investing. The update may also clarify the company's international expansion roadmap for regions like Singapore, the EU, and Australia, demonstrating how a unified backend supports global feature rollout. While analysts see potential revenue opportunities in new verticals, some caution that announcements may not immediately impact near-term earnings, especially given Coinbase's stock decline. Optimists, however, see the potential launch of a Base network token as a key monetization lever. Ultimately, the update aims to reframe Coinbase as an infrastructure provider for a global, onchain financial system.
